[GH-ISSUE #85] CI: validate PR titles before merging #151

Closed
opened 2026-03-15 11:48:02 +03:00 by kerem · 1 comment
Owner

Originally created by @weibenz1 on GitHub (Dec 17, 2025).
Original GitHub issue: https://github.com/awslabs/iam-policy-autopilot/issues/85

Originally assigned to: @weibenz1 on GitHub.

Today, the PR checks only validate commit message, and since we are using Squah and Commit, Github creates a new commit message upon merge, which defaults to PR title. We need to add validation to ensure the final commit messages are properly formatted

Originally created by @weibenz1 on GitHub (Dec 17, 2025). Original GitHub issue: https://github.com/awslabs/iam-policy-autopilot/issues/85 Originally assigned to: @weibenz1 on GitHub. Today, the PR checks only validate commit message, and since we are using Squah and Commit, Github creates a new commit message upon merge, which defaults to PR title. We need to add validation to ensure the final commit messages are properly formatted
kerem 2026-03-15 11:48:02 +03:00
  • closed this issue
  • added the
    tooling
    label
Author
Owner

@weibenz1 commented on GitHub (Jan 12, 2026):

Created a new ruleset to validate all commit messages

<!-- gh-comment-id:3740550461 --> @weibenz1 commented on GitHub (Jan 12, 2026): Created a new ruleset to validate all commit messages
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
starred/iam-policy-autopilot#151
No description provided.